Why timely HVAC repair matters in Herald, CA
Herald’s climate and local conditions create specific stressors for HVAC systems. High summer temperatures increase run time and accelerate wear on compressors and motors. Agricultural dust, pollen, and seasonal wildfire smoke raise filtration needs and clog coils and filters faster than in coastal areas. Addressing issues quickly prevents secondary damage (like compressor burnout or water damage from clogged condensate drains), preserves efficiency, and reduces monthly energy bills.
Common HVAC problems in Herald, CA homes
- AC blowing warm or inconsistent air — often caused by low refrigerant, compressor issues, or airflow restriction
- Unit not turning on or intermittent operation — common electrical problems, failed capacitors, or thermostat malfunctions
- Unusual noises (clanking, hissing, buzzing) — indicative of failing motors, loose components, or refrigerant leaks
- Weak airflow or hot spots — caused by dirty filters, blocked ducts, or failing blower motors
- Frequent cycling or short-cycling — can result from oversized thermostats, refrigerant imbalance, or control board faults
- Odors and indoor air quality issues — due to accumulated mold in the drain pan, dirty coils, or poor filtration during wildfire smoke events
- Frozen evaporator coils — usually airflow problems or low refrigerant charge
On-site diagnostic and troubleshooting process
Diagnosing HVAC problems begins with a methodical inspection so repairs target the root cause, not just symptoms. Typical on-site steps include:
- Visual inspection of indoor and outdoor units for obvious damage, debris, or blocked airflow
- Thermostat verification and temperature differential checks to confirm expected cooling or heating delta
- Airflow measurement and filter inspection to determine restrictions or duct issues
- Electrical system checks: breakers, fuses, contactors, capacitors, and wiring integrity
- Refrigerant system evaluation: pressure checks, leak detection, and compressor performance tests
- Motor and fan assessments for signs of wear, bearings noise, or capacitor failure
- Condensate drain and pan inspection to rule out clogs that cause water leaks or system shutdowns
Technicians document findings, explain observed issues in plain language, and present repair options with clear parts and labor information.
Typical repair examples and what they mean
- Compressor repair or replacement: The compressor is the heart of an AC; when it fails you’ll often see warm air, clicking, or frequent tripping. Replacing a compressor restores full cooling but may be evaluated against system age and replacement cost.
- Capacitor and contactor replacement: Dead capacitors or worn contactors prevent motors from starting and are common causes of no-start or buzzing conditions. These are quick fixes that often restore operation.
- Blower motor and fan repairs: Weak airflow or noisy fans usually point to failing blower motors, belts, or bearings. Repair or replacement improves comfort and prevents overheating.
- Control board and thermostat repairs: Faulty controls produce erratic operation. Replacing a control board or calibrating/upgrading a thermostat resolves communication and cycling issues.
- Refrigerant leak detection and repair: Low refrigerant causes poor cooling and frozen coils. Leak location, repair, and recharge are performed per EPA guidelines and are essential for long-term cooling performance.
- Condensate drain cleaning and pan repair: Stopped drains cause water leaks and system shutdowns. Clearing lines and fixing pans prevents water damage and mold growth.
- Air handler and duct repairs: Addressing leaks, disconnected ducts, or insulation problems improves airflow distribution and efficiency.

Parts, labor transparency, and warranty information
Transparent pricing and clear warranty terms protect you from surprises. Standard practices include:
- Written estimates that detail recommended repairs, parts to be used (OEM or equivalent), and a clear breakdown of labor vs parts
- Discussion of repair vs replacement when component cost approaches equipment replacement value
- Parts warranty: most manufacturer parts carry their stated manufacturer warranty (duration depends on the part and brand)
- Labor warranty: repairs typically include a written labor warranty covering workmanship for a specified period (ranges may vary by repair type)
- Documentation of replaced components and serial numbers for warranties and future service history
Providing this information upfront ensures homeowners in Herald understand the scope and value of the repair.

What to expect after a repair
After a repair, expect a test run to verify performance, a summary of work completed and parts replaced, and guidance on maintenance to prevent recurrence. For refrigerant work, documentation of the refrigerant type and charge is provided to meet regulatory and environmental standards. If replacement is recommended, technicians explain efficiency gains and factors that impact long-term operating costs.
